Recognise the bright, bold brushstrokes of this artwork? If you spend any time in East London, you should of seen Ant Carver’s street art adorning the sides of buildings in East London. Now looking further than the perimeters of London for inspiration, the street artist who uses spray and oil paints to create detailed yet energetic images is back with a new exhibition at the Hoxton Basement. Amongst the models that Carver regularly uses as inspiration for his portraits will be some new faces – including two Indian Sadhus and a Yogi Baba. Uplifting visitors with bright colours and strong visuals, the artist hopes to temporarily create a distraction from the fears and anxieties of the outside world, which definitely sounds like a small slice of paradise to us…
